Output 89bc680f5c4d9aafdcc94ca9c0ba49f897745b5af253cd73ac9b36f32524b6f2:1

value
6965059861809
script pubkey
OP_0 OP_PUSHBYTES_20 9ecb9138056b7e04f5320a794fe04f6f00cd31d0
address
tb1qnm9ezwq9ddlqfafjpfu5lcz0duqv6vwslutgkr
transaction
89bc680f5c4d9aafdcc94ca9c0ba49f897745b5af253cd73ac9b36f32524b6f2
confirmations
188315
spent
true